5 settings available to anyone to improve the privacy of your mobile

By Arthur Morgan06/05/20223 Mins Read
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est
Android has never been characterized as the most privacy-focused operating system on your smartphones. However, here we leave you 5 very simple adjustments to increase this aspect on your mobile.

Google uses all the data it collects from us to improve its services, offer us suggestions or generate advertising. It is true that, For a few years now, the company has put special interest in improving the privacy of its devices.

For example, now any application that requires certain permissions has to justify to Google that they are necessary to be able to use its services, since otherwise, they will not pass the review tests and will not be available in the Play Store.

Now, all that glitters is not gold and if you want to do your part to increase this security, There are 5 simple tricks that will help you:

Hide Google Location History

Your location history could leave you vulnerable to stalkers at worst. And it is that Google has been tracking your location since you started using Google Maps.

Unless you rely on your Google location history for one reason or another, you should disable it. Here we explain how to do it:

  • Open Settings.
  • Tap Privacy > Google Location History.
  • Tap Deactivate.
  • Scroll down and tap Pause.

After doing this, you will be asked if your old data should be deleted.

Tap Delete old activity and tap Got it to close the deal.

Clean your permission manager

With the use, apps tend to pile up and you don’t even know how many you have anymore. Let us remember that these initially asked us for access permissions such as the camera, for example.

For this, remove the permissions of the applications that you no longer want. To disable this:

  • Open Settings.
  • Tap Privacy > Permissions Manager.
  • Click on each permission.
  • For apps you’ve set to Allow all the time or Allow only while in use, set it to Don’t allow.

Disable usage and diagnostics

Usage and diagnostics are ways companies like Google use your data, supposedly to improve your experience and that of others in the future.

Constantly transmitting all this very personal information can be dangerous. Here’s how to turn off usage and diagnostics:

  • Open Settings.
  • Tap Privacy > Usage & Diagnostics.
  • Turn off the switch.

Disable Android Personalization Services

Android customization works just like Goog adsyou. Your data is collected, your preferences and needs are identified, and you are presented with content and offers that are perfect for you.

Disabling this feature is another great recommendation. For it:

  • Open Settings.
  • Tap Privacy > Android Personalization Service.
  • Turn off the switch.

Disable ad personalization

To stop contributing to your advertising ID on Google Play, You must disable ad personalization.

Here we explain how to do it:

  • Open Settings.
  • Tap Privacy > Ads.
  • Turn on the option to disable ad personalization.

All these tricks are very easy to carry out and are essential for privacy.
